LEUVEN, Belgium - November 4, 2008 - Option (EURONEXT Brussels: OPTI;
OTC: OPNVY), the wireless technology company, today announced that a
new high-performance USB wireless modem with micro SD slot is
shipping to Vodafone.
Developed with Vodafone and targeted at both the tech savvy consumer
and enterprise markets, the Vodafone K3760 USB Stick will launch in a
number of European countries this year. The device will be available
for other Vodafone operators and partner networks during 2009.
Measuring just 74.8 x 26 x 12 mm and weighing around 22g, the new
device is Option's smallest and lightest USB product to date. The
compact and aesthetic device incorporates a revolutionary new sliding
mechanism to protect the USB connector.
The device is based on the Qualcomm 7225 chipset and uniquely
incorporates tri-band mobile broadband (HSPA) providing global
network access. It offers download data rates of up to 7.2 Mbps while
enabling uploads of up to 5.76 Mbps, subject to network
configuration. A micro SD Card slot adds to the device's versatility,
enabling users to store and secure up to 8GB of personal data
(depending on the capacity of the micro SD card).
